Throughout the epic, Beowulf demonstrated his strength as a warrior and a leader. When Grendel arrived at Herot, the other warriors “could not scratch at his skin, for that sin-stained demon had bewitched all men's weapons, laid spells that blunted every mortal man's blade.”(92-94). Beowulf took charge and used his own hands to fight and eventually defeat Grendel since his fellow men could not do so. This conveys how Beowulf was not only physically strong in battle, but how he took charge to defeat Grendel since the others were unable to. Beowulf also took it upon himself to battle Grendel's mother, which was where he utilized “the best of all weapons / But so massive that no ordinary man could lift / Its carved and decorated length. He drew it.”(244-246). Since a normal man would have been unable to life the sword, this event in the text displays how Beowulf is an epic hero. An epic hero is often characterized by possessing an immense amount of strength, which Beowulf had from being able to utilize the sword and defeat Grendel's mother. Most people define a hero as a person who has superior or superhuman strength. Beowulf is “the strongest of the Geats- greater / And stronger” than anyone else in the world (lines 110-111). Saying this shows that if Beowulf cannot defeat Grendel then nobody else can. Beowulf shows how intelligent he is in lines 134-137 when “Beowulf arose with his men / Around him ordering a few to remain / With their weapons”. Beowulf is smart enough to realize that if nobody stays with the weapons somebody will steal them, and they will be left unarmed when a war breaks out. To be considered courageous, a person must face something that would frighten most. Beowulf does just that on numerous occasions in Beowulf. Beowulf faces and conquers Grendel in lines 515-517 “The victory, for the proof, hanging high / From the rafters where Beowulf had hung it, was the monsters / Arm, claw and shoulder and all”. The mighty water witch, Grendel’s mother, becomes troubled with the loss of her son and wants revenge on Herot. When she attacks Herot, Beowulf takes action and conquers her in lines 643-645 “Her body fell / To the floor, lifeless, the sword was wet / With her blood, and Beowulf rejoiced at the sight”.
